Buybacks
Buyback Yield measures how much a company reduces its outstanding shares through repurchases, expressed as a percentage.
This metric directly reflects the company’s efforts to return value to shareholders. By reducing the number of shares, buybacks can increase earnings per share and potentially boost the stock's price.

Debt Paydown
Debt Paydown Yield measures the amount of debt a company repays within a specific period, shown as a percentage of its market capitalization.
This metric indicates how the company is using its capital to decrease financial liabilities, which can strengthen its financial health and potentially enhance shareholder value.

Stock Splits
TNL's latest stock split occurred on Jun 1, 2018
The company executed a 2215-for-1000 stock split, meaning that for every 1000 shares held, investors received 2215 new shares.
Before the split, TNL traded at 108.4021 per share. Afterward, the share price was about 37.1875.
The adjusted shares began trading on Jun 1, 2018. This was the only stock split in TNL's history.
